What are Perpetual Futures Contracts?

Before diving into funding rates, it’s essential to understand what perpetual futures contracts are. Unlike traditional futures contracts that have an expiration date, perpetual futures contracts don’t. They allow traders to hold positions indefinitely, as long as they maintain sufficient margin. The Purpose of Funding Rates

Perpetual futures contracts aim to trade very close to the price of the underlying spot market. However, without a mechanism to keep them aligned, arbitrage opportunities would arise, leading to significant price discrepancies. This is where funding rates come in.
